Valley held Panguitch in the top of the fifth, including a nice deep throw-out from third baseman Kelin Eberly. Eberly then put the Buffalo ahead, 6-5, with a sacrifice fly ball that scored Spencer, who was on after being hit by a pitch.

In the top of the sixth, Valley erased another error with a double play, then pitcher Paul Kesling caught a pop-up for the third out.

Panguitch held Valley scoreless in the bottom of the sixth, then promptly enjoyed its scoring frenzy in the top of the seventh to take the lead and the ballgame, holding the Buffalo in the bottom of the seventh as well.

Valley had kept the game close, holding the Bobcats scoreless four straight innings, behind strong pitching by Kesling, while crossing the plate three times for the 6-5 lead going into the seventh inning.

"Leach's triple down the line caught us off guard," said Valley's catcher Kyle Harris. "We never seemed to get our balance back."

But Harris said his team had been confident they could come back from the 4-0 deficit behind Kesling's pitching.

"Kesling is amazing," Harris said. "He has carried our team several times during the season; he is a leader on our team."
